Provided by Hunton Andrews Kurth LLP

Hunton is on the front lines of emerging environmental and climate change issues in the US Supreme Court and other federal and state courts; with federal and state regulatory agencies; and before the US Congress. The firm advises clients over the entire lifecycle of environmental and climate change issues, from initial legislative and policy developments, through implementation, compliance, project development, responses to enforcement actions and court challenges. Hunton provides counsel on the full range of traditional environmental matters, including air, water, natural resources, waste management, and site cleanup, as well as new areas of regulatory focus such as climate change mitigation, PFAS and other emerging chemicals of concern, environmental justice, energy transition, and sustainability and environmental, social, and corporate governance. In the context of climate change, the firm is a global leader advising clients on carbon markets and trading, climate disclosures, electrification of the transportation sector, and energy transition project development, including, for example, wind and solar, nuclear, carbon capture and sequestration, direct air capture, hydrogen, and associated infrastructure.

What the Team is Known For

Hunton Andrews Kurth has an outstanding department with a top-class offering in compliance counseling and policymaking. It has a leading litigation team acting in high-profile class actions and challenges against new environmental regulations. Waste, water, air and mining are among the team's many areas of expertise. The firm regularly works with those in the real estate, retail, energy and transportation sectors. The team additionally offers expertise advising clients on the ESA regulations, representing clients in related litigation and rulemaking issues. Hunton Andrews Kurth has an excellent track record on multijurisdictional disputes before agencies in the USA and EU.

Work Highlights

  • Hunton Andrews Kurth acted on behalf of the American Forest and Paper Association in a challenge to the Environmental Protection Agency's position on the definition of "new" industrial boilers.
